Transaction ec62e0130e762a143a4e2e5257fe10bc988402e900d982060827b335bd4eca34
1 Input
1 Output
-
ec62e0130e762a143a4e2e5257fe10bc988402e900d982060827b335bd4eca34:0
- value
- 407600
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7dabd9006204a43e5cfaa029e852ed54850c9d19 OP_EQUAL
- address
- 3D9WFhz6TdUDCe64QmtahgmNX4ntW3pMCm